The Visionaries Behind the Ale House

The burning question of who the founder of Miller’s Ale House is leads us directly to a husband and wife team, Jack and Claire Miller. They are the individuals who truly got this whole thing going, you know, the visionary duo who saw a need and decided to fill it. Their idea was to create a welcoming and friendly spot, a place where everyone could feel at ease, and that's precisely what they set out to do.

The Birth of a Florida Favorite

The very first Miller’s Ale House opened its doors in 1988, marking the beginning of something special. This initial location was situated in Jupiter, Florida, a charming coastal town that became the birthplace of a restaurant that would later grow considerably. Growing from a Single Spot to Many

After their initial success in Jupiter, Florida, the couple saw that their idea had real potential for growth. The popularity of that first Miller's Ale House quickly gained momentum, leading to the opening of multiple locations across the United States. This expansion wasn't just random; it was a careful, considered process, clearly showing that their initial concept was solid, as a matter of fact.

Miller’s was founded 25 years ago in Jupiter, Florida, by the husband and wife team of Jack and Claire Miller, and has since expanded to over 65 locations, then even more, reaching over 69 locations in 10 states. What Makes Miller's Ale House Special?

Miller's Ale House has carved out a distinct niche in the casual dining scene, primarily known for its lively sports bar atmosphere combined with a diverse menu. It's a place where you can catch the big game on numerous screens, but also enjoy a full meal, making it a versatile option for many. The focus on American cuisine means there's something familiar and comforting for most tastes, which is, honestly, a big draw.

The menu itself is quite extensive, offering everything from steaks and chicken to burgers, salads, and seafood. This variety ensures that whether you're craving something hearty or a lighter option, you'll likely find it there. They even have original items that have been around for over 30 years, like some of their tossed sauces, showing a commitment to long-standing favorites, you know.

Leadership Today and the Future

While Jack and Claire Miller laid the groundwork for Miller's Ale House, the company has grown and evolved, now operating with a larger corporate structure. The current CEO of Miller's Ale House is John Bettin. He leads a team that manages the operations and continued growth of the chain, which is headquartered in Orlando, Florida. This transition from founding visionaries to a broader leadership team is a natural part of a company's expansion, in a way.

The company currently employs around 9,000 individuals, a significant number that highlights the scale of its operations across multiple states. Frequently Asked Questions About Miller's Ale House

Here are some common questions people often ask about Miller's Ale House:

When was Miller's Ale House founded?

Miller's Ale House was founded in 1988. It all started that year, you know, when the first location opened its doors in Jupiter, Florida. This makes the company over three decades old, which is quite a long run for any restaurant business.

Where is Miller's Ale House headquartered?

Miller's Ale House is headquartered in Orlando, Florida. While the first location was in Jupiter, the central operations and leadership team are based out of Orlando, which is, in fact, a common practice for growing chains.

Who is the CEO of Miller's Ale House?

The current CEO of Miller's Ale House is John Bettin. He leads the company's operations and strategic direction today, overseeing the many locations and thousands of employees, and that is a very big job.
